Abstract
The embodiment of the invention provides a processing method and system for the blocking of serving cells under a connection state, relating to the field of communication. Operations are evidence-based after the serving cells are blocked, thereby avoiding the abnormal signaling interaction between user equipment (UE) and the network or the interruption of the ongoing service of the UE. The solution is as follows: network equipment transmits a blocking message to the user equipment, wherein the blocking message indicates that serving cells controlled by the network equipment are in the blocking state; and the user equipment neglects the received blocking message. The embodiment of the invention is used for processing blocked service cells under the connection state.

Background technology
In the prior art, provided the correlation criterion that UE (User Equipment, subscriber equipment) carries out cell selecting, gravity treatment.Wherein whether the IE " cell Barred " among the SIB1 (type of information block 1) has indicated this sub-district to allow UE resident, and cell Barred (limiting unit) herein is a kind of function that testing mobile phone carries out test call that is specially adapted for.If that is: this IE is " barred ", represent that promptly this Serving cell gets clogged, UE can not choose this sub-district and carries out resident so; If this IE is " not barred ", it is resident to show that then UE can choose this sub-district, and initiates related service.
IE " cellBarred " is that the reason of " barred " has a lot, both can be that the communication of this sub-district goes wrong and can not provide normal service, and for example the communication between base station and the core net goes wrong, and needs line maintenance; Also can be in order to share the neighbor cell business,, only be permitted, and do not allow the UE under the idle condition to select this sub-district resident to the UE under the connection status provides service as the Target cell that switches.
But state in realization in the process, the inventor finds that there are the following problems at least in the prior art:
In the prior art, do not have to provide the associative operation that UE should defer at the renewal of IE " cellBarred ".Like this when the value of this IE " cellBarred " by " not barred " when becoming " barred ", be that Serving cell is when getting clogged, bring uncertainty will for the operation of UE, may cause UE and network signal unusual alternately, also may cause the ongoing service disconnection of UE.

In actual applications, SIB1 (the fast Class1 of information) comprises NAS (Network Attached Storage, network attached storage) system information, UE employed timer and constant information etc. under idle condition and connection status wherein just includes " cellBarred " at this.Whether the IE " cellBarred " among the SIB1 (the fast Class1 of information) is used to indicate this sub-district to allow terminal resident, if that is: " cellBarred " is " barred ", represents that then UE can not choose this sub-district and carry out resident; If " cellBarred " is " notbarred ", it is resident to show that then UE can choose this sub-district, and initiates related service.So the obstruction message in the embodiment of the invention can be IE " cellBarred ", represent this sub-district obstruction, promptly " cellBarred " is " barred ".
